#81928D Color
#81928D is rgb(129, 146, 141) in RGB, hsl(162, 7%, 54%) in HSL, and about cmyk(12%, 0%, 3%, 43%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Mummy's Tomb (#828E84), very hard to tell apart at ΔE 3.7. Black text is the more readable choice on this background.

#81928D Channel Values
How #81928D bre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 129 · G 146 · B 141 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 162° · S 7% · L 54%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 162° · S 12% · V 57%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 12% · M 0% · Y 3% · K 43%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 3.27:1 vs white · 6.43: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|

#81928D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#81928D?
#81928D is a mid-tone gray — rgb(129, 146, 141) in RGB and hsl(162, 7%, 54%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Mummy's Tomb (#828E84), which is very hard to tell apart at a CIE76 distance of 3.7.
What is the RGB value of #81928D?
#81928D is rgb(129, 146, 141) — red 129, green 146, and blue 141 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#81928D?
#81928D converts to approximately cmyk(12%, 0%, 3%, 43%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#81928D be black or white?
Black text is the more readable choice. #81928D scores 3.27:1 against white and 6.43: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#81928D as a CSS color keyword?
No. #81928D is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is gray (#808080) at a CIE76 distance of 8.99, which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side.
